The European Committee for Standardization is one of three European Standardization Organizations (together with CENELEC and ETSI) that have been officially recognized by the European Union and by the European Free Trade Association (EFTA) as being responsible for developing and defining voluntary standards at European level.

Title | Dentistry - Medical devices for dentistry - Instruments |
Work Item Number | 00055279 |
Abstract/Scope | This European Standard specifies general requirements for instruments used in the practice of dentistry and which are medical devices. It includes requirements for intended performance, design attributes, components, reprocessing, packaging, marking, labelling, and information supplied by the manufacturer. This European Standard does not apply to any necessary energy source to which an instrument needs to be connected. These energy sources are covered by EN 1640. Tests for demonstrating compliance with this European Standard are contained in the level 3 standards, if appropriate. |

(1) Date of ratification (dor) date when the Technical Board notes the approval of an EN (and HD for CENELEC), from which time the standard may be said to be approved
(2) Date of availability (dav) date when the definitive text in the official language versions of an approved CEN/CENELEC publication is distributed by the Central Secretariat
(3) Date of announcement (doa) latest date by which the existence of an EN (and HD for CENELEC), a TS or a CWA has to be announced at national level
(4) Date of publication (dop) latest date by which an EN has to be implemented at national level by publication of an identical national standard or by endorsement
(5) Date of withdrawal (dow) latest date by which national standards conflicting with an EN (and HD for CENELEC) have to be withdrawn
